Manchester United are nearing a deal to sign Wolves forward Matheus Cunha, with the club poised to activate his £62.5 million release clause once the Premier League season concludes this weekend.
While formal negotiations between United and Wolves are yet to begin, initial talks are expected to kick off in the coming days. The Brazilian striker, 25, is understood to be enthusiastic about the potential transfer, viewing United as a global powerhouse despite their recent struggles in the league.
Cunha, who joined Wolves from Atletico Madrid in 2022, has delivered an impressive 27 goals and 13 assists in 63 league appearances. His performances have drawn interest from several Premier League sides and clubs in Saudi Arabia, but he is said to favor a move to Old Trafford.
A source told Sky Sports News that Cunha “loves United,” and discussions between the parties are believed to be progressing positively.
